Route Overview & Local Insights

Running in Bradford on Avon offers a refreshing mix of tranquil waterways and leafy woodland trails. This 7.4km loop is a runner’s dream for those seeking a flat, fast, and remarkably scenic outing. With only 10m of total ascent, it is an ideal course for steady tempo runs or a relaxed recovery jog. You’ll spend much of your time on the firm towpaths of the Kennet and Avon Canal and the winding River Avon, with a beautiful detour through Widbrook Wood. The terrain is largely paved and well-maintained, providing reliable footing throughout the seasons while you enjoy the soothing sights of colorful narrowboats and local wildlife.

Steeped in history, Bradford on Avon serves as a stunning backdrop for this route. Once a thriving center for the wool and textile industry, the town’s architectural heritage is visible in its limestone cottages and the iconic 14th-century Tithe Barn located near the start of the canal paths. Widbrook Wood itself is a local gem, a community woodland planted in the late 1990s as part of the Forest of Avon project. As you transition from the industrial legacy of the canal to the budding biodiversity of the woods, you’ll experience the unique charm of the Wiltshire countryside just steps away from the heart of this historic market town.
